The Edmonton housing market continues to show steady momentum as we move into the fall season. According to the latest REALTORS® Association of Edmonton Weekly Market Watch, sales activity and new listings remained balanced, while inventory levels kept conditions competitive for buyers and sellers alike.
Key Highlights from September 3–9, 2025
Sales Activity: Residential sales held strong, reflecting ongoing buyer demand despite seasonal shifts.
New Listings: A healthy number of properties came to market, giving buyers fresh options across price ranges.
Inventory Levels: Supply continues to trend at moderate levels, creating balanced-to-seller-leaning market conditions in many areas.
Market Balance: Homes priced strategically are selling quickly, while buyers benefit from a wider selection compared to the height of summer.
What This Means for Buyers
If you’ve been waiting for the right time to make a move, September offers opportunities. With new listings hitting the market, buyers have more choices — but acting quickly remains important as well-priced homes don’t last long.
What This Means for Sellers
Sellers can take advantage of motivated fall buyers who want to settle in before the winter season. Pricing your home competitively and presenting it well are key to attracting strong offers.
